Kalendermx1.3 (patché 1.4 )
Aller à la page 1, 2, 3  Suivante
PHP-Nuke France - CE -> Bugs: Rapports

Auteur: didygo MessagePosté le: 01.03.2005, 20:25:00    Sujet du message: Kalendermx1.3 (patché 1.4 )

Bonjour , je viens vous demander de l'aide : car mon calendrier mx1.3 ne marche plus ! Apres avoir installer php-nuke 7.5FR du site mon administration KALENDERMX1.3 (patché 1.4) ne marche plus ! Je suis un incompris et le site me marque
Citation:
Vous n’etes pas autorisé à effectuer cette opération!


C'est arriver à qqn ? comment faire pour qu'il remarche ? merci encore Ola !!

Auteur: jessclubLocalisation: Alsace (68) MessagePosté le: 01.03.2005, 22:09:51    Sujet du message:

Salut,

Tu l'as laissé "d'origine" Question

Dans ce cas il existe un fichier du nom de case.calendar.php dans ton dossier admin. L'administartion du calendrier se trouve dans "- Menu Administration -"

C'est ça ?

A+

Gérald

Auteur: FBLocalisation: Gradignan (33) MessagePosté le: 02.03.2005, 00:21:54    Sujet du message:

Bonjour,

J'ai eu le même souci en passant en 7.5... et ça m'a pris du temps !

Ma solution est donc de remplacer la fonction calIsAdmin() du fichier modules/kalender/includes/functions.php (ligne 410 à 450 environ) par ceci :
Code:

function calIsAdmin() { //FB fonction en remplacement de l'originale pour 7.5+

global $prefix, $db, $aid;
$aid = substr("$aid", 0,25);
$row = $db->sql_fetchrow($db->sql_query("SELECT title, admins FROM ".$prefix."_modules WHERE title='Kalender'"));
$row2 = $db->sql_fetchrow($db->sql_query("SELECT name, radminsuper FROM ".$prefix."_authors WHERE aid='$aid'"));
$admins = explode(",", $row['admins']);
$admintest = 0;
   for ($i=0; $i < sizeof($admins); $i++) {
       if ($row2['name'] == "$admins[$i]" AND $row['admins'] != "") {
        $admintest = 1;   
       }
   }
   if ($row2['radminsuper'] == 1 || $auth_user == 1) {$admintest = 1;
   }else {$admintest = 0;}

return $admintest;
} //FB fin remplacement


Voilou. Very Happy

Auteur: didygo MessagePosté le: 02.03.2005, 15:35:24    Sujet du message:

Merci beaucoup de La réponse je vais tester tout ça tout de suite , et je te dit si ça marche !!!! Coucou toi !

Auteur: didygo MessagePosté le: 02.03.2005, 15:48:29    Sujet du message:

Super , le problème est résolu ! Mais y en un autre maintenant y a plus rien du tout Very Happy !!! Maintenant quand je clique sur Terminkalender dans l'administration : y a plus rien !!! t sur qu'il faut remplacer toute la fonction calIsAdmin() Question Mon fichier functions.pfp pèse 24031 bytes !!! n'oublie pas que je l'ai patché !!! avec le patch fourni sur le site ! Je vais reflechir et dit moi si tu as trouver qqchose ! mais normalement comme j'ai la 7.5 et toi aussi ça devrzit pas pauser de probleme ! enfin Bon



PHP-Nuke France - CE -> Bugs: Rapports

Toutes les heures sont au format GMT + 2 Heures

Aller à la page 1, 2, 3  Suivante
Page 1 sur 3


>> Fermer cette Page <<